🤖 Coinbase Gives AI Agents Their Own Wallets

AI agent commerce (agentic commerce) is heating up onchain.

And Coinbase is leaning in.

📌 What Happened

Coinbase launched Agentic Wallets on Tuesday, the first wallet infrastructure built specifically for autonomous AI agents.

The product lets any AI agent hold funds, send payments, trade tokens, earn yield, and transact onchain without human intervention.

Developers can spin up a fully functional agent wallet in under two minutes using a command-line tool (npx awal), with pre-built financial “skills” including authenticate, fund, send, trade, and earn.

The wallets run on Coinbase’s Base L2 with gasless transactions, so agents never stall out on network fees. They come with programmable spending limits (session caps, per-transaction ceilings) and private keys stay locked in Coinbase’s secure enclaves, never exposed to the agent or its underlying LLM. Built-in KYT (Know Your Transaction) screening automatically blocks high-risk interactions.

Critically, Agentic Wallets natively support x402 – Coinbase’s open payment protocol that embeds stablecoin payments directly into HTTP requests. That means agents can browse the x402 Bazaar, discover paid APIs and services, and pay for them autonomously.

The x402 protocol has already processed over 50M transactions since launching last year, with Cloudflare co-founding the x402 Foundation in September to push it toward an open standard. Google integrated x402 into its AP2 agent payments protocol. Visa, PayPal, and American Express are all building parallel agent payment rails.

🗣️ What They’re Saying

Erik Reppel, head of engineering at Coinbase Developer Platform, and Josh Nickerson wrote in the launch blog: “We’re moving from AI agents that advise to agents that act. From assistants that suggest to helpers that execute.”

They added: “Your agent detects a better yield opportunity at 3am? It rebalances automatically, no approval needed because you’ve already set permissions and controls.”

Dan Kim, Coinbase VP of Business Development, previously described the x402 ecosystem vision: “Businesses are now starting to adopt x402 because [agents are] scraping contents. Having the agent as part of the standard is a benefit to content creators, but it also allows users to purchase products online without having to expose their credit card number.”

🧠 Why It Matters

Coinbase is actively leaning into what is arguably the most important sector of crypto tech right now: AI agents × crypto payments.

The timing is deliberate. Every major tech company is racing to make agents transactional.

  • Google launched its Agent Payments Protocol (AP2) in September.
  • PayPal and OpenAI partnered on instant checkout in ChatGPT.
  • Visa built a Trusted Agent Protocol.
  • Stripe just shipped an Agentic Commerce Suite.

The industry consensus is clear: agents that can’t spend money are fundamentally limited. McKinsey projects agentic commerce could generate $3-5 T globally by 2030.

And here’s where crypto has an edge that legacy rails don’t: stablecoins are programmable, instant, borderless, and don’t require credit card numbers.

Traditional payment systems were built for humans. They need sessions, authentication, chargebacks, etc.

Stablecoins settle in seconds with no intermediary. For an AI agent paying 0.5 cents to crawl an API or $2 for a premium data feed, credit card rails are absurdly over-engineered.

x402 reduces that to a single HTTP header.

Think about the use cases that open up.

  • A DeFi agent monitoring yields across 20 protocols at 3am, automatically rebalancing when spreads widen.
  • A research agent that pays per-article for premium financial data, per-query for real-time market signals, per-minute for GPU compute (all without a human approving each microtransaction).
  • An AI content creator that earns USDC for its outputs, pays for its own hosting, and reinvests in better tools.
  • Agent-to-agent commerce where one bot hires another to complete a subtask and pays in stablecoins.

How close are we? Closer than most people think.

The x402 protocol already has 50M+ transactions under its belt. But the caveat is: we’re still in infrastructure mode.

Discovery is still thin (the x402 Bazaar is early), trust frameworks don’t really exist yet, and regulators haven’t even started to think about autonomous agents holding money.

But the foundation is being poured right now.

And Coinbase is betting its developer platform on being the a key player in the agent economy—notably, two days before reporting earnings to Wall Street.

Shiba Inu Leader Breaks Silence on $2.4M Shibarium Exploit, Confirms Active Recovery

Shiba Inu Leader Breaks Silence on $2.4M Shibarium Exploit, Confirms Active Recovery

The lead developer of Shiba Inu, Shytoshi Kusama, has publicly addressed the Shibarium bridge exploit that occurred recently, draining $2.4 million from the network. After days of speculation about his involvement in managing the crisis, the project leader broke his silence.Kusama emphasized that a special ”war room” has been set up to restore stolen finances and enhance network security. The statement is his first official words since the bridge compromise occurred.”Although I am focusing on AI initiatives to benefit all our tokens, I remain with the developers and leadership in the war room,” Kusama posted on social media platform X. He dismissed claims that he had distanced himself from the project as ”utterly preposterous.”The developer said that the reason behind his silence at first was strategic. Before he could make any statements publicly, he must have taken time to evaluate what he termed a complex and deep situation properly. Kusama also vowed to provide further updates in the official Shiba Inu channels as the team comes up with long-term solutions.Attack Details and Immediate ResponseAs highlighted in our previous article, targeted Shibarium's bridge infrastructure through a sophisticated attack vector. Hackers gained unauthorized access to validator signing keys, compromising the network's security framework.The hackers executed a flash loan to acquire 4.6 million BONE ShibaSwap tokens. The validator power on the network was majority held by them after this purchase. They were able to transfer assets out of Shibarium with this control.The response of Shibarium developers was timely to limit the breach. They instantly halted all validator functions in order to avoid additional exploitation. The team proceeded to deposit the assets under staking in a multisig hardware wallet that is secure.External security companies were involved in the investigation effort. Hexens, Seal 911, and PeckShield are collaborating with internal developers to examine the attack and discover vulnerabilities.The project's key concerns are network stability and the protection of user funds, as underlined by the lead developer, Dhairya. The team is working around the clock to restore normal operations.In an effort to recover the funds, Shiba Inu has offered a bounty worth 5 Ether ($23,000) to the hackers. The bounty offer includes a 30-day deadline with decreasing rewards after seven days.Market Impact and Recovery IncentivesThe exploit caused serious volatility in the marketplace of Shiba Inu ecosystem tokens. SHIB dropped about 6% after the news of the attack. However, The token has bounced back and is currently trading at around $0.00001298 at the time of writing.SHIB Price Source CoinMarketCap
